Technological Marvels: Innovation in Action
The Adidas Luna Rossa 21 Prada Gunmetal Grey isn't just a stylish sneaker; it's a technological marvel. At its core lies Adidas's innovative BOOST technology, a revolutionary midsole cushioning system that provides exceptional energy return and comfort. The BOOST technology, composed of thousands of tiny TPU pellets, offers superior responsiveness, making every step feel lighter and more efficient. This is particularly important in high-performance footwear, where energy conservation and efficient movement are paramount.
